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6564004 2161 4282 4861376
71828916 239250 057961436
71828916 239250 057961436
360288 201 79874
All about undefined
Interested in learning more?
71828916 239250 057961436
360288 201 79874
See more
009043357 407641747
760584 78972582870 49624 87057792310 753
See more
921380251 872
9479718542 83237 1222
See more